    Okay, here's my story:
    Downloaded and tryed out SVCD2DVDMPG. Worked fine.
    I thought I'd try out the demo of SVCD2DVD and tried to download it four times, each time the download would stop halfway through and a message box would tell me I had lost contact with the server.
    Today I decided to just go ahead an make the "donation" and get the full version, which downloaded fine. Everything seemed to install fine, but when I opened the program I got a message:
    "Unable to perform automatic update... Check to get 'SVCD2DVDMPG+' update manually. You need to do this before you can run program."
    The problem here is that I don't have internet access on the machine which I am installing the program. The machine which I downloaded the software on is my work machine which I don't use for personal purposes.
    So how do I get around this automatic update requirement to use SVCD2DVD?

    You use your serial/email to get to the SVCD2DVD update area download the updates you need. Get them to your home PC & unzip to the SVCD2DVD folder.
